1. A welding apparatus with welding electrode rollers, an AC welding current source that is selectively connectable to the electrodes by a controllable switch arrangement, and a control device for the switch arrangement, characterized in that:
- a means connected to the control device is provided which is triggered by the deflection of at least one of the welding rollers caused by the article passing between the electrode rollers; and
wherein the control device is configured to receive from the means a signal indicating the edge of the article to be welded has entered between the electrode rollers and in dependence thereon to deliver to the switch arrangement a signal releasing the welding current to the electrode rollers; and
wherein the control device is configured to receive from the means a signal indicating the edge of the article to be welded has exited between the electrode rollers and in dependence thereon to deliver to the switch arrangement a signal to discontinue the welding current to the electrode rollers.

Abstract
Where can bodies of sheet metal are welded between the welding rollers of a welding machine, the welding current is not applied to the welding rollers until the body is between the welding electrode rollers. In this way, the quality of the weld at the initial weld point is improved, and where intermediate wire electrodes are used, wire breaks are reliably prevented.

3. A welding apparatus with welding electrode rollers, an AC welding current source that is selectively connectable to the electrodes by a controllable switch arrangement, and a control device for the switch arrangement, characterized in that:
-
a means connected to the control device is provided which is triggered by a forward edge of an article to be welded entering, or the rear edge of an article exiting, between the welding electrode rollers, wherein the means is configured to detect the deflection of at least one of the welding electrode rollers by the article passing between the electrodes, the means including a setting arrangement by means of which the response to the position of the leading edge of the article to be welded is adaptable to the thickness of the article;
wherein the control device is configured to receive from the means a signal indicating the edge of the article to be welded has entered between the electrode rollers and in dependence thereon to deliver to the switch arrangement a signal releasing the welding current to the electrode rollers;
wherein the control device is configured to receive from the means a signal indicating the edge of the article to be welded has exited between the electrode rollers and in dependence thereon to deliver to the switch arrangement a signal to discontinue the welding current to the electrode rollers; and
wherein the setting arrangement has a disk with a plurality of regions of different thickness in a predetermined proportion to the thickness of the articles to be welded. - View Dependent Claims (4)
